More Single Women Buying Homes


Record numbers of single women are buying homes. If you're a single woman who wants to buy a house, the good news is the market is wide open for you.

The stats from the Joint Center for Housing Studies say:

• More than one in five home buyers is a single woman.
• Twice as many unmarried women are buying homes than single men.
• Single women make up more than one-third of the growth in real estate ownership since 1994.

Women home buyers come in all sizes, shapes and ages. They are divorced, never married, separated, widowed; some have children, others live with friends or partners and many live alone.

Trends for Single Women Home Buyers:

• 3 out of 4 women spend less than $200,000.
• Prefer 2 bedrooms or more.
• Less likely to choose new construction.
• Buy in city over suburban areas.
• Will compromise size & cost to get other amenities.
• Will not compromise on location or quality of neighborhood.
• Prefer condominiums and garden homes over single family homes.
• Smaller spaces are acceptable.
• Desire security and / or gated access.
• Like to engage in social interaction with neighbors.
• Want close proximity to stores, shopping and fitness centers.
